Mercedes-AMG E 53 Hybrid: Luxury Meets Electrification

Power Surge: Performance Redefined

Mercedes-AMG unleashes its latest technological marvel, the E 53 Hybrid. This powerhouse combines a 3.0-liter turbocharged inline-six engine with a robust electric motor. Consequently, it delivers a jaw-dropping 577 horsepower and 553 lb-ft of torque. The E 53 Hybrid rockets from 0 to 60 mph in a mere 3.9 seconds, proving that electrification enhances rather than hinders performance.

Eco-Warrior in Disguise

Despite its performance credentials, the E 53 Hybrid boasts impressive environmental credentials. It offers an all-electric range of up to 42 miles, perfect for emission-free urban commutes. Moreover, its combined fuel economy of 23 mpg showcases significant improvements over its non-hybrid predecessors. This blend of power and efficiency marks a new era for AMG, balancing thrilling performance with environmental responsibility.

Luxury Redefined for the Electric Age

Inside, the E 53 Hybrid doesn’t skimp on luxury. A 15.6-inch customizable touchscreen dominates the dashboard, offering seamless connectivity and control. The MBUX infotainment system, now in its third generation, provides AMG-specific displays and natural language voice control. Furthermore, the optional MBUX Superscreen package transforms the interior into a tech lover’s paradise.

Pricing: Premium Performance at a Cost

Mercedes positions the E 53 Hybrid as a premium offering. The base model starts at $88,000, with fully loaded versions potentially exceeding $118,000. However, this pricing reflects the cutting-edge technology and performance on offer. Innovative financing options, including competitive lease rates, aim to make this electrified AMG more accessible to enthusiasts.

Charging Ahead: Infrastructure and Range

The E 53 Hybrid addresses range anxiety head-on. Its DC fast charging capability allows for rapid top-ups during long journeys. Additionally, the ability to drive in pure electric mode for daily commutes reduces the need for frequent charging. As charging infrastructure expands, the practicality of plug-in hybrids like the E 53 continues to improve.

The Road Ahead: Challenges and Opportunities

As Mercedes-Benz pushes towards full electrification, models like the E 53 Hybrid play a crucial transitional role. They offer a bridge for performance enthusiasts hesitant to go fully electric. However, challenges remain. The added weight of the hybrid system and the complexity of managing both powertrains require careful engineering. Future iterations will likely focus on further weight reduction and increased electric range.
